Jerusalem City Centre, a neighbourhood in Jerusalem, is home to Cassia Hotel Jerusalem. Mamilla Mall and Arab Souk Market are worth checking out if an activity is on the agenda, while those in the mood for shopping can visit The First Station and Ben Yehuda Street. Jerusalem Botanical Gardens and Biblical Zoo are also worth visiting. Visit our Jerusalem travel guide

Please note that Check-in on Saturdays and Jewish holidays starts after 10 PM.
Renovations and closures
The following facilities are closed seasonally each year. They will be closed from 24 September to 31 March:
Swimming pool

You may be required to pay the following charge at the property: Israel value-added tax (VAT) at 18%. A VAT exemption is available to travellers who present a valid passport and tourist visa showing that they are not a resident of Israel.
